2002 - 2018 National Fire Incident Reporting System (NFIRS) incidents
According to the data from the years 2002 - 2018 the average number of fire incidents per year is 18. The highest number of reported fire incidents - 35 took place in 2017, and the least - 3 in 2002. The data has a rising trend.
When looking into fire subcategories, the most reports belonged to: Structure Fires (53.0%), and Outside Fires (33.6%).
